Brooks Uniform Company, also known as Brooks Brothers, is an American luxury fashion company founded in 1818 by Henry Sands Brooks. It is the oldest apparel brand in continuous operation in the United States. Originally a family business, Brooks Brothers produces clothing for men, women, and children, as well as home furnishings. The company licenses its name and branding to Luxottica for eyewear, Paris-based Interparfums for fragrances, and Turkey-based Turko Textiles for its home collection. Brooks Brothers has dressed 39 U.S. Presidents and numerous industry leaders and cultural innovators. The company filed for bankruptcy protection in July 2020 and was purchased by a joint venture between Authentic Brands Group and Simon Property Group in September 2020.
